Temporary security fencing has been placed around a section of the parking lot of the Ben Franklin School in Bristol Township. About 80 buses and vans from the school district and transportation contractor Student Transportation of America (STA) will be housed at the facility. Superintendent Dr. Samuel Lee said Friday the district is still looking for a permanent home for the buses.
